Frank Reich, Andrea Adelson, and Bryce Farrell appeared on the latest episode of The TreeCast as Stanford Football prepares for its upcoming season. The program begins with a Week 0 game against Hawai’i.

Interim head football coach Frank Reich discussed his priorities as the team transitions from training camp to regular season play. “And Stanford Football is off and running with a Week 0 matchup at Hawai’i. Interim head football coach Frank Reich shares what’s on his to-do list as the team shifts from training camp to the regular season.”

Sixth-year wide receiver Bryce Farrell provided insight into new additions in the receiver group. “Sixth-year WR Bryce Farrell introduces us to all the new faces in the receiver room.”

Andrea Adelson of ESPN & ACC Network commented on her perspective regarding Stanford’s upcoming season and potential developments within the Atlantic Coast Conference (ACC). “And Andrea Adelson of ESPN & ACC Network reveals what intrigues her most about the Cardinal this year, and how things may shake out in the ACC!”

Listeners can access The TreeCast through various podcast platforms or directly via the GoStanford app.
